Grandma Miller's Bread Stuffing Recipe

Ingredients: 2 loaves white bread Several slices of wheat & rye bread 4 apples (mix of red & green), peeled & diced 4 stalks celery, diced 1 small onion, diced 2 c chicken broth 1 stick butter melted Poultry seasoning to taste Salt & Pepper to taste

Directions:1) Tear bread in small pieces and place in large pan.
2) Pour chicken stock over the bread and mix well.
3) Add remaining ingredients and mix well.
NOTE: Stuffing may be baked in a covered casserole dish at 350º for 60 minutes or in a slow cooker on low for 4-6 hours.. |

Notes: My first memory of learning to cook is rising with Grandma Miller very early on Thanksgiving to help with making the stuffing. When I was small, my job was tearing the bread and placing it in the big ole roasting pan. As I got older, I helped to peel apples and eventually was allowed to dice ingredients. There was something satisfying about sitting down to Thanksgiving dinner knowing that I had helped create such a special meal that our whole family loved. - Mama/Mema
